Majdi Hazami is a scholar working on Renewable Energy, Sustainability and the Environment, Mechanical Engineering and Building and Construction. According to data from OpenAlex, Majdi Hazami has authored 41 papers receiving a total of 849 ind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Renewable Energy, Sustainability and the Environment, 20 papers in Mechanical Engineering and 12 papers in Building and Construction. Recurrent topics in Majdi Hazami's work include Solar Thermal and Photovoltaic Systems (26 papers), Building Energy and Comfort Optimization (11 papers) and Photovoltaic System Optimization Techniques (10 papers). Majdi Hazami is often cited by papers focused on Solar Thermal and Photovoltaic Systems (26 papers), Building Energy and Comfort Optimization (11 papers) and Photovoltaic System Optimization Techniques (10 papers). Majdi Hazami collaborates with scholars based in Tunisia, Italy and France. Majdi Hazami's co-authors include Abdelhamid Farhat, Nabiha Naïli, I. Attar, Sami Kooli, Mohamed Hamdi, A. Farhat, Mariem Lazaar, Amenallah Guizani, Ali Belghith and Marco Noro and has published in prestigious journals such as Energy Conversion and Management, Energy and Renewable Energy.
